7.2 Data construction
1) Temperature compensation data
Force the temperature compensation current on the output of DAC1-3 using the internal T_V converter. Digital MSB
4-bits of data from the T_V converter becomes the address of EEPROM and 5-bit (R_TV[3]) selects the 8-bits data whether
D15-D8 or D7-D0. Table 7-3 indicate the temperature compensation data format.
